Amends the Educator Licensure Article of the School Code. Provides that a National Board certification-early childhood generalist endorsement on an Educator License with Stipulations may be issued to an applicant who holds a valid Early Childhood Generalist certificate issued by the National Board for Professional Teaching Standards. Provides that the endorsement holder is deemed qualified and authorized to provide instruction in early childhood education programs and is deemed to meet or exceed all early childhood instructional competency requirements established by the State Board for pre-kindergarten instruction.
House Floor Amendment No. 1: Provides that the holder of a National Board certification-early childhood generalist endorsement is deemed qualified and authorized to provide instruction in pre-kindergarten programs (rather than in early childhood education programs) in the State. Provides that the National Board certification-early childhood generalist endorsement is valid until June 30, 2029 (rather than until June 30 immediately following 5 years of the endorsement being issued with an option for renewal). Provides that on or before January 1, 2029, the State Board of Education shall report specified data to the General Assembly regarding the changes made by the amendatory Act.
